contrast colour

by mikev

i am the dust that emerges from the crack in the Earth when the plates shift and the chasms orange and clay and the rivers that ran, have run dry the trees bear no fruit and there's a dead-ness in her eyes - i haven't seen a sunrise i've never watched a sunset i can see the tides, rise but believe it hasn't begun yet
